Get-CMApplicationGroup

获取应用程序组。

语法

Get-CMApplicationGroup
   [[-Name] <String>]
   [-ShowHidden]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]
Get-CMApplicationGroup
   -Id <Int32>
   [-ShowHidden]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]
Get-CMApplicationGroup
   -ModelName <String>
   [-ShowHidden]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]

说明

使用此 cmdlet 获取应用程序组。 使用应用程序组将多个应用程序作为单个部署部署到集合。 指定的有关应用组的元数据在软件中心中显示为单个实体。 你可以对组中的应用进行排序,以便客户端按特定顺序安装它们。 有关详细信息,请参阅 创建应用程序组

注意

从 Configuration Manager 站点驱动器运行 Configuration Manager cmdlet,例如 PS XYZ:\>。 有关详细信息,请参阅 入门

示例

示例 1

此示例获取名为 Central app 的应用组。

Get-CMApplicationGroup -Name 'Central app'

参数

-DisableWildcardHandling

此参数将通配符视为文本字符值。 不能将其与 ForceWildcardHandling 组合使用。

类型:SwitchParameter
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-ForceWildcardHandling

此参数处理通配符,并可能导致意外行为, (不建议) 。 不能将其与 DisableWildcardHandling 组合使用。

类型:SwitchParameter
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

-Id

指定要获取的应用组的 ID。 此值与 CI_ID相同,例如 1025866

类型:Int32
别名:CIId, CI_ID
Position:Named
默认值:None
必需:True
接受管道输入:False
接受通配符:False

-ModelName

指定要获取的应用组的应用程序模型标识符。 此值也称为 CI 唯一 ID。 例如,ScopeId_0D7D8B60-F2F9-484A-B9F3-4A8B68D14D59/ApplicationGroup_047fbf05-55f4-42ab-9581-e63fd0337fed

类型:String
Position:Named
默认值:None
必需:True
接受管道输入:False
接受通配符:False

-Name

指定要获取的应用组的名称。

类型:String
别名:LocalizedDisplayName, ApplicationGroupName
Position:0
默认值:None
必需:False
接受管道输入:False
接受通配符:True

-ShowHidden

添加此参数以显示隐藏的应用程序组。 隐藏的应用组将 IsHidden 属性设置为 $true。 隐藏的应用组不会显示在 Configuration Manager 控制台中,并且仅在指定此参数时返回此 cmdlet。

若要隐藏应用组,请使用以下命令:

$appGroup = Get-CMApplicationGroup -Name “test app group” $appGroup.IsHidden = $true $appGroup.Put ()

类型:SwitchParameter
Position:Named
默认值:None
必需:False
接受管道输入:False
接受通配符:False

输入

None

输出

IResultObject[]

IResultObject

备注

此 cmdlet 返回 SMS_ApplicationGroup WMI 类对象。